Copper Millberry: Grades & Uses

Copper millberry, a reclaimed material, is graded based on its makeup and amount of impurity. Common types include "Fine," denoting a high percentage of copper and minimal impurities, and “Heavy,” which indicates a lower copper output and possibly increased levels of metallic scrap. These variations dictate its suitability for various purposes. For instance, Fine millberry is frequently utilized in producing fresh copper items, like electrical wire or water elements. “Heavy” millberry, on the other hand, often finds its way into refining processes, serving as a feedstock for brass extraction or metal production. It can also be processed into industrial rubbish metal.

Details of Premium-Purity Cu (99.99%)

Meeting stringent requirements across multiple applications, high-purity copper, typically denoted as 99.99% metal, possesses defined specifications ensuring outstanding performance. These specifications often include a maximum oxygen content – typically less than 15 parts per million (ppm) – alongside restricted tolerances for impurities such as iron, nickel, and silver, usually held below 5 ppm each. Furthermore, resistance properties are carefully monitored, with a minimum electrical of 99.5% relative to virgin annealed copper. Physical properties, like tensile strength and elongation, are also documented to guarantee consistent processing and end product standard. A typical form is the availability in multiple shapes like bars or strips, subject to the intended application.

The Copper Cord Scrap Processing Guide

Efficiently dealing with copper wire scrap requires a methodical approach to maximize reclamation and minimize waste. Initially, detailed sorting is crucial; separate insulated cable from bare cable and remove any non-copper materials like steel. Next, peeling the insulation is generally required, often utilizing mechanical methods. Secureness precautions, including using appropriate protective gear and eye safeguards, are absolutely vital. The procured cord can then be bundled for market or further refined depending on its condition. Finally, always check local laws regarding scrap materials recycling and documentation requirements.
